The Poet X by Elizabeth Acevedo
5.0

I kind of already want to reread this book.

This book was neither gentle nor kind, but it was soft in a way that makes me want to hold each poem in my heart forever—or at least tuck it into my pocket to save for a stormy day. It’s raw and real and riveting, and if it doesn’t make you cry at least a little bit, then you should read it again. And again. This book has “got bars.” Plus, it’s poetry, and it’s got lots of Spanish. What more do you need?
